• To prevent possibility of hazard due to
electrical shock, never plug the refriger-
ator into a receptacle which has not
been grounded adequately and in accor-
dance with the local and national elec-
trical codes. See the _ilLwarning and
grounding instructions.
• This refrigerator
must be properly
installed in accordance with its installa-
tion instructions.
• Turn the power to your refrigerator off
before cleaning or replacing light bulbs.
• In case of power failure, minimize door
openings.If the power failure is of a long
duration, protect the food by placing
blocks of dry ice on top of the packages
or check with a local frozen foods
locker about temporary storage. Frozen
foods which have thawed completely
should not be refrozen and should be
discarded.

IMPORTANT:
Child entrapment and suffocation are not problems of
the past. Junkedor abandonedrefrigerators are still
dangerous...even if they will sit for "just a few days."If
you are getting rid of your old refrigerator, please
follow the instructions below to help prevent accidents.
• Take off the doors.
• Leave the shelves in place so that children may not
easily climb inside.
WARNING:
This ap-
pliance
is designed to operate
on a normal
115 volt, 15 amp,
60 cycle line. There should be a
separate,
grounded
circuit
serving this appliance
only. Do
not use an extension cord. Do
not
use any device that
will
alter the electrical performance
of this appliance.
This appliance is equipped with a three-
pronged grounding plug for your protec-
tion against possible electrical shock haz-
ards. It must be plugged into a grounded
receptacle. Where a standard two-prong
wall receptacle is encountered, it is the
personal responsibility and obligation of
the customer to have it replaced with a
properly grounded three-prong wall recep-
tacle. Do not, under any circumstances, c ut
or remove the third (ground) prong from
the power cord. Do not use an adapter
plug.Do not use an extension cord. Do not
use a Ground Fault Circuit Interrupter.
